+hyperv Isolation VM requires bounce buffer support to copy
+data from/to encrypted memory and so enable swiotlb force
+mode to use swiotlb bounce buffer for DMA transaction.
+
+In Isolation VM with AMD SEV, the bounce buffer needs to be
+accessed via extra address space which is above shared_gpa_boundary
+(E.G 39 bit address line) reported by Hyper-V CPUID ISOLATION_CONFIG.
+The access physical address will be original physical address +
+shared_gpa_boundary. The shared_gpa_boundary in the AMD SEV SNP
+spec is called virtual top of memory(vTOM). Memory addresses below
+vTOM are automatically treated as private while memory above
+vTOM is treated as shared.
+
+Hyper-V initalizes swiotlb bounce buffer and default swiotlb
+needs to be disabled. pci_swiotlb_detect_override() and
+pci_swiotlb_detect_4gb() enable the default one. To override
+the setting, hyperv_swiotlb_detect() needs to run before
+these detect functions which depends on the pci_xen_swiotlb_
+init(). Make pci_xen_swiotlb_init() depends on the hyperv_swiotlb
+_detect() to keep the order.
+
+Swiotlb bounce buffer code calls set_memory_decrypted()
+to mark bounce buffer visible to host and map it in extra
+address space via memremap. Populate the shared_gpa_boundary
+(vTOM) via swiotlb_unencrypted_base variable.
+
+The map function memremap() can't work in the early place
+hyperv_iommu_swiotlb_init() and so call swiotlb_update_mem_attributes()
+in the hyperv_iommu_swiotlb_later_init().
